Spain decorates Dr. Zeynel Abidin Erdem

"Commander of the Spanish Civil Merit" one of Spain's most important state awards, has been given to Dr. Zeynel Abidin Erdem, the chairman of DEIK's Turkish-Spanish Business Council Spanish Ambassador: 'Zeynel Bey, we thank you for being our friend' 'There are very small stones under every big monument for eguilibrium. Foreigners make me feel that I am one of these small balncing stones. Other states are conferring these kinds of awards on me.'

Spain most recently granted $400 million in credit for the repair and rehabilitation of the Istanbul - Ankara railroad line at two percent interest and 37 years with a 17 year grace period 'Spain is ready to provide credit for the steel needed for the Çanakkale Bosphorus Bridge. This is also $500-600 million. The green light is burning for the AKP government to get loans for its projects, Because of it, Spain must be seen as a friend ofours that should never be given up'

We Turks have never been very successful at "manufacturing" and "selling." The number of our businessmen who have taken into their heads to manufacture and sell is so small that they can be counted on one hand. We are very indebted for the compromises they have made in their own private lives and for the unbelievable work these few businessmen have done in order to promote and advertise Turkey to the world. Dr. Zeynel Abidin Erdem is just such a businessman. He is not just the name of a businessman, however, but he is also frequently being on the country's agenda for his work in social and cultural fıelds. He is also known as "the man who lobbies alone for Turkey." We also have seen him as the businessman closest to Justice and Development Party (AKP) leader, Recep Tayyip Erdoğan, on the European Union (EU) road. 

Erdem is someone who can successfully juggle not two watermelons at a time but 40 and he is continually being praised by other countries for the work he does. Erdem is the chairman of the Turkish-Spanish Business Council, a member of the Foreign Economic Relations Board (DEIK), and because of his contributions to cooperation and friendship between the two countries, he has been deemed worthy of the Royal Merit Decoration "Commander of the Order of the Spanish Civil Merit." 

Earlier the Sudanese State Award was given to Erdem. This time the decoration was from Spain, the Royal Award of Merit, an honor rarely granted.

TDN - You have worked long and hard to develop economic relations between the two countries. What in your opinion is Spain's understanding of Turkey?

ERDEM - We've now become a missionary. Beİng in this position we aimed at whatever country that would help Turkey. Following the visit of the late President Turgut Özal, Spain has given complete support to Turkey's bid to enter Europe. Former president, Süleyman Demirel, and Mesut Yılmaz, while prime minister, carried on with this dialogue. In the 1980's Turkey's imports from Spain were $40 million while exports were $70 million. Now our imports are nearly $2 billion while our exports amount to more than one billion. 

Spain gave the Casa airplanes to us when we were being embargoed militarily during our struggle with terrorism in the southeast and no one would give us transport aircraft. While the European countries applied a conjectural embargo during our struggle with terrorism on the grounds that "human rights were being trampled on," Spain provided a 37-year-term, low-interest credit so that these planes could be manufactured in Turkey. From the beginning right to today, it has been providing support in every sense of the word on the topic of the struggle with the PKK, Europe and entry into the European Union. Spain is the one country after the United States that has given the most effort for our entry into the EU. It has been Spain that has been the country that stands alone in the EU and defends Turkey. In this defense too it has now turned out to be right. Among the Spanish arguments, they say that there has to be a Müslim country among us and that has to be Turkey. It has been saying that Turkey is worthy of this and valuable. These have now become popular, and these words are being spoken loudly. Since 1986 Spain has insistently continued to say these words, to make this statement and now you see that it continues to do so. If we have been found worthy of such a decoration, it shows that what we have been saying was true.

TDN - What kind of a goal must Turkey set for itself in its future relations with Spain?

ERDEM - If Turkey acts intelligently, it would get at the very least $2.5 billion in credit next year. This could even be $5 billion. It is the one country that shares everything with us taking into consideration its position as an ally and its mentality. Because you know that Spain's character is the same as ours because we are Mediterranean. Even the food dishes are the same. The result is that Spain understands us very well. Spain's contribution to Turkey in terms of foreign capital began in 1986. Most recently it gave $4 million in credit for the repair and rehabilitation of the railway between Istanbul and Ankara on terms of 37 years with no payment for 17 years. Spain is also ready to give credits toward the steel for the Çanakkale Bosphorus Bridge. This is $500 -600 million. They've switched on the green light to provide credits for the projects of the Justice and Development Party (AKP) government. Because of it, Spain has to be counted as a friend of ours that must never be given up.

Erdem in Perspective 

Dr. Zeynel Abidin Erdem is the chairman of DElK's Turkish-Spanish Business Council. In 1989 the business council was inaugurated by the late President Turgut Ozal to develop economic, political and cultural relations between Turkey and Spain and under Erdem's chairmanship it has achieved many significant successes. The councii has taken important steps in encouraging and achieving commercial and financial cooperation between Turkey and Spain as well as on the road to Turkey's becoming a full member of the European Union. And at the same time it has played a big role in Turkey's becoming Spain's seventh largest trading partner. In recent years the business council has also played a serious role in increasing investments in Turkey and in developing strong cooperative ventures in many sectors and especially in manufacturing.

Erdem was born in the Savur district of Mardin on February 15,1944. After graduating from the Chemistry Faculty of Yıldız University in 1970, he worked as an assistant in the Industrial Non-organic Chemistry Department between 1973-1976. He completed the doctoral program in istanbul University's Management Faculty. Between 1972 and 1974 he was chairman of the istanbul Chamber of Chemical Engineers, in 1973 he served as the general chairman of the Kimsan labor union. In 1983 he was the founder of the MDP district organization and served as its chairman. Erdem had begun his work life in 1965 and is still the board chairman of Erdem Holding A,S., GENPA Telecommunications Services and Erdemsoft A.S.

Erdem who is the honorary consul in Istanbul for Sudan is the chairman of the Turkish-Spanish Business Council and of TABA's honorary council. In addition, he is a former chairman of The Club of Rome in Turkey and general secretary of the Turgut Ozal Ideas Research Association and Foundation, a member of the executive board of DEIK and a member of the Turkish Chemical Association, Istanbul Chemical Engineers Chamber that belongs to the Turkish Machine Engineers Association and the Turkish Chemical Foundation. He also is chairman of MAR-EV (Mardin Businessmen's Association) and a member of the High Consultative Council of STV, Samanyolu TV.

Erdem has a sportsman's personality and he plays tennis and golf as well as taking an interest in team sports like basketball and volleyball. He is actively involved in sports associations such as serving as a member of the executive board of the Sailing Federation, an honorary member of the National Golf Club and a member of the Klassis Golf Club.

Erdem is married and the father of two children.
